Positional Talipes - could it be something else?

0 replies

Plumm · 16/04/2011 19:05

DD2 was born with positional talipes, noticaeble only in the left foot (at birth) by the time we went to the physio at 2 weeks it was very noticeable in the right foot and she has a strong tendency to push that foot the wrong way (which she doesn't with the left).

She has just had a 6 week physio check and she says we no longer need to do the exercises, but although the left foot has improved the right foot hasn't.

I am going to seek a second opinion (DH has health ins through work) but just wondered if anyone has ever had this condition misdiagnosed?
